Cycloset (bromocriptine mesylate) is a dopamine D2 receptor agonist. It improves glycemic control in type 2 diabetes by resetting hypothalamic circadian rhythms, thereby reducing hepatic glucose production and increasing insulin sensitivity. It also suppresses the release of very low-density lipoprotein from the liver.
Ropinirole is a non-ergoline dopamine agonist with high affinity for D2 and D3 dopamine receptors, particularly D3. It stimulates postsynaptic dopamine receptors in the striatum, compensating for dopamine deficiency in Parkinson's disease and modulating dopaminergic pathways in restless legs syndrome.
